Commit Graph

2143 Commits

Author SHA1 Message Date
Nodir Temirkhodjaev
906de27059 UI: IpRange: Sort IPv6 addresses 2022-05-20 19:15:52 +03:00
Nodir Temirkhodjaev
1028ac79e0 UI: IpRange: Simplify parseIp*() functions 2022-05-20 18:38:51 +03:00
Nodir Temirkhodjaev
12d4bb0116 RpcManager: Try to reconnect to service on error, Part 2 2022-05-20 15:41:42 +03:00
Nodir Temirkhodjaev
ec3a58a301 UI: Fix for Qt5 2022-05-20 15:08:27 +03:00
Nodir Temirkhodjaev
99a67947a1 UI: IpRange: Support IPv6 2022-05-20 15:02:44 +03:00
Nodir Temirkhodjaev
9f66cf48ae UI: NetUtil: Add special IPv6 subnets 2022-05-19 16:14:18 +03:00
Nodir Temirkhodjaev
b454c1a707 UI: NetUtil: Add textToIp6() & ip6ToText() helper functions 2022-05-19 14:28:26 +03:00
Nodir Temirkhodjaev
aa739b0181 ControlWorker: Improve id()
Because socketDescriptor is -1 after disconnect.
2022-05-19 12:46:27 +03:00
Nodir Temirkhodjaev
8fd43d1b1a RpcManager: Try to reconnect to service on error 2022-05-19 12:36:30 +03:00
Nodir Temirkhodjaev
997d1c5d0e Logger: Keep 9 last files 2022-05-19 12:12:49 +03:00
Nodir Temirkhodjaev
848244913a README: Add Telegram badge 2022-05-12 14:55:23 +03:00
Nodir Temirkhodjaev
33fca6592b UI: ControlWorker: Add debug output 2022-05-12 10:54:50 +03:00
Nodir Temirkhodjaev
76eb2a3eac UI: Default User specific Logs path is "%LocalAppData%/Fort Firewall/logs" 2022-05-12 10:40:40 +03:00
Nodir Temirkhodjaev
fa59377967 Driver: Reliably wait for worker thread on unload 2022-05-09 10:47:20 +03:00
Nodir Temirkhodjaev
d457e1f239 Driver: Wait for worker thread on unload 2022-05-08 15:31:13 +03:00
Nodir Temirkhodjaev
5d32b8bb3e UI: Update SQLite to v3.38.5 2022-05-07 10:44:26 +03:00
Nodir Temirkhodjaev
1e7cc5584b UI: Update SQLite to v3.38.4 2022-05-06 12:08:36 +03:00
Nodir Temirkhodjaev
18c5f3ccf0 UI: Options: Show language names in English too 2022-05-03 13:43:18 +03:00
Nodir Temirkhodjaev
ce63520524 UI: Update SQLite to v3.38.3 2022-04-28 14:41:54 +03:00
Nodir Temirkhodjaev
3604e819cd Installer: Add Brazilian Portuguese language 2022-04-27 18:02:36 +03:00
Nodir Temirkhodjaev
010b1da560 README: Restructure the Requirements & Wiki sections 2022-04-26 10:14:34 +03:00
Nodir Temirkhodjaev
1a6a87e805 README: Move FAQ section to Wiki 2022-04-24 14:16:52 +03:00
Nodir Temirkhodjaev
2763750164 UI: Add "Chinese Simplified" translation 2022-04-24 08:45:33 +03:00
Nodir Temirkhodjaev
f97a747416 README: Note about missing "msvcp*.dll" on 32-bit Windows 2022-04-08 10:26:55 +03:00
Nodir Temirkhodjaev
9df692f511 UI: ProgramEditDialog: Fix typo 2022-04-05 11:50:04 +03:00
Nodir Temirkhodjaev
72a23c7a76 UI: Refactor flat tool button 2022-04-02 15:17:42 +03:00
Nodir Temirkhodjaev
df92b13138 Installer: Add Italian & Slovenian languages 2022-03-30 13:39:21 +03:00
Nodir Temirkhodjaev
052e56aefd UI: Update SQLite to v3.38.2 2022-03-28 19:41:47 +03:00
Nodir Temirkhodjaev
530019572f Bump version 2022-03-19 14:04:39 +03:00
Nodir Temirkhodjaev
9e27e6ea57 Add ChangeLog 2022-03-18 20:14:01 +03:00
Nodir Temirkhodjaev
80710acbd2 UI: Use SetThreadExecutionState() to prevent OS sleep during events processing 2022-03-18 20:09:10 +03:00
Nodir Temirkhodjaev
a6058646c8 UI: Schedule: Update Run icon 2022-03-16 19:15:27 +03:00
Nodir Temirkhodjaev
6a4a612572 DriverLoader: Refactor imports resolving 2022-03-16 15:39:46 +03:00
Nodir Temirkhodjaev
7148666e34 README: Note abot 32-bit Visual C++ x86 redistributable 2022-03-13 18:47:18 +03:00
Nodir Temirkhodjaev
dd622572f3 UI: Update SQLite to v3.38.1 2022-03-13 14:39:14 +03:00
Nodir Temirkhodjaev
99fc367871 UI: Conf: Add rules/ 2022-03-13 14:36:16 +03:00
Nodir Temirkhodjaev
9f6581205c UI: Options: Update app's group after removing 2022-03-12 12:14:56 +03:00
Nodir Temirkhodjaev
ec7c83e3fa UI: Options: Fix password lock resetting 2022-03-12 11:37:47 +03:00
Nodir Temirkhodjaev
6bb1233e05 UI: AppListModel: Minor fixes 2022-03-12 11:21:24 +03:00
Nodir Temirkhodjaev
69f3991808 UI: Conf: Add "mod_time" & "description" fields to rules' schema 2022-03-11 15:18:48 +03:00
Nodir Temirkhodjaev
0f9125a8b3 UI: Options: Change "Lock Password" button's style 2022-03-11 15:18:10 +03:00
Nodir Temirkhodjaev
f107029fc2 UI: Rules: Extract PolicyListBox 2022-03-11 15:16:59 +03:00
Nodir Temirkhodjaev
f531ee54c3 UI: Options: Prepare Rules tab 2022-03-09 20:49:07 +03:00
Nodir Temirkhodjaev
c1a6ae1ffc UI: Prepare PolicyListModel 2022-03-09 17:52:35 +03:00
Nodir Temirkhodjaev
f26d97ccc7 UI: Conf: Add "report" & "log" options to rules' schema 2022-03-06 14:27:01 +03:00
Nodir Temirkhodjaev
5ad21c7c83 UI: Conf: Add indexes to rules' schema
Default action is from the app or app's group, not policy.
2022-03-05 18:42:27 +03:00
Nodir Temirkhodjaev
3803d86388 UI: Update translations 2022-03-05 17:19:47 +03:00
Nodir Temirkhodjaev
74df2accb8 UI: Programs: Show app's auto-block time 2022-03-05 13:52:58 +03:00
Nodir Temirkhodjaev
4f4b7e45f1 UI: Programs: Fix apps sorting
after "Bl." column deletion.
2022-03-04 17:44:09 +03:00
Nodir Temirkhodjaev
28dc0fdf15 UI: Programs: Reset app's auto-block on Block action 2022-03-04 14:58:48 +03:00